The megalodon dives deeper. Into the depths, farther than any sea bound mamono has ever gone. But he can't tell that a water familiar is following him as he dives, darting behind rocks to avoid his gaze. It's a simple fish, but it's eye glow a bright pink. A sign that someone is controlling it. Having several pressure immunities cast upon it, it follows the last Megalodon. He suddenly stops and pulls off his necklace.

He raises it, and the shark tooth glows with and ethereal energy. A ripple shoots through an invisible bubble, and a small gateway opens. The Megalodon swims through, and the little fish speeds after him. It passes through the barrier, and it enters a village of absolute beauty.

The people watching gasp at its beauty. The fish swims around, blending in with the other large schools. They see Megalodon swim towards a large cave. He speaks up, loud enough for the fish to hear.

"Lord Leviathan! I have returned!"

Two ice blue eyes open and peer out at the Megalodon. An ancient, deep voice responds.

"Armus, you have returned. Do you have the necklace?"

"Here."

The Alpha Shark raises the necklace. The eyes gleam, and a laugh echoes from the cave. A large rumble comes through the cave. A large serpentine head shoots from the cave mouth and a long serpentine body follows. Several large fins and spines cover its body. The tip of the monsters tail flattens into a oar like shape. It's eyes peer down on the Megalodon. The Demon Lord gasps.

"Impossible!"

"What is it mother?!"

"It's... Leviathan."

"So? There are plenty of them."

"No not those. THE Leviathan. The first and original. He resisted my transformation spell, sons ago, and disappeared into the depths. As did many other ancients. The original behemoth disappeared. But he, this Leviathan, was more violent back then. I monsterized his wife. Back then, I was still young and foolish. I didn't think my actions would have consequences. And I learned that after he learned what happened. Full of fury and resentment, he took his rage out on coast side villages, summoning causing tsunamis with the powerful blows of his tail. He was also incredibly heartbroken, as his wife was angry he hadn't mated with her when she had been monsterized. So she broke their oath and went to find herself a new husband. I remember his face when I finally faced him. It was twisted with anger, fury and hate. But behind his angry demeanor, I saw his shattered heart. I was stricken with guilt for months afterwards."

"But why mother? He refused our blessing. He deser-"

"No he didn't. I want all in the world to be happy, full of love. But he wasn't. He was the opposite. Broken-hearted, and full of sorrow and rejection. I remember the battle so well, as if it was yesterday. His icy breath froze the entire coast. More tsunamis. Destruction everywhere. He was so full of hate he lashed out at anything that interrupted our battle. That includes your father, Druella. He smacked him into a cliffside with his tail, then head butted him into the ocean floor. I managed to save him and heal him, and I was overcome with fury. I charged him head on, and punched his head, with all my strength and magical energy. He didn't even flinch. All he did was snort, then he knocked me back. That day, I thought I would die. But then came my savior. The original Behemoth. It fought the Leviathan, and gave it those scars. Except for that one, over his eye. That was caused by the one he had loved so dearly. His heartbreak came to the surface and he roared in sorrow, diving back into the depths. I haven't heard of him since. His wife, is still alive, she had received his blessing, and she was granted immortality, before her monsterization. She actually realized what she did, and she's been constantly searching for him since."

Saphirette is gently weeping. She shakily says,

"That's such a sad story."

"Indeed."

Suddenly they hear them talk again.

"You know, Armus, I think it's time I return to the surface."

"Are you sure my lord?"

The Levitathan chuckles. His eyes open to see some of their old fiery excitement back.

"Yes. I believe it's time for the Lost races to return."

He roars, sending a massive shockwave through the water, sending dazed fish floating through the ocean. Then a low rumble, and several humanoids rise from the other coral houses and caves.

"Today, the Demon Lord will meet the Lost Races, and I'll finally return to see my wife."

The Leviathan smiles, staring at the milking crowd of unknown races. The only thing missing was...

Others like Armus.

Armus looks down in sadness, seeing young children playing with their parents. He remembers the day.

They day when his entire species, except for him, was wiped out.
